Given quadrilateral XYWZ determine whether WX and YZ are parallel, perpendicular, or niether. W(0,-3), X(-1,5), Y(2,5), Z(-1,2)

The slope of both sides is needed in order to determine whether they are parallel, perpendicular or neither.

The slope of a line connecting two points is just the change in y over change in x.

WX
m = (-3 - 5)/(0 - -1)
m = -8/1
m = -8

YZ
m = (5 - 2)/(2- -1)
m = 3/3
m = 1

The sides are neither parallel or perpendicular.
